The <head> element of a en.wikipedia.org/wiki/depth_of_field page is used to inform the browser and visitors of the page about the general meta information. The head section of the page is where we place the page title, the definition of the HTML version used, the language of in which the page is written. In the head section we can also include JavaScript and CSS (markup) files for the page.

30 images found at en.wikipedia.org Images can improve the user experience for a website by making a pag visually appealing Images can also add extra keyword relevance to a webpage by using alt tags. Images can also slow down a website. If the width and height for a picture is not specified for a browser know in advance how large the image is. A browser must first load the picture and see before it knows how much space should be on the page. Upon reservation In the meantime, the browser can do little but wait. When the height and width for the plate are given in the HTML code, a browser just continues to build for a page while the images load in the background.
